Transaction 58c45aab07b0299e38959b0f00e92da7a195a63888903b3dc5e62e1023032846
1 Input
1 Output
-
58c45aab07b0299e38959b0f00e92da7a195a63888903b3dc5e62e1023032846:0
- value
- 70507
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9ed740f1cbf36a5829fd3e6144399afda7e4ce11 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FUsdQ53FVDGXhtjy1yQsRRzRr7bpv1V2K